Output 66b7f644ce515b29b75d0d28238b408cffc8d3724bc75d52ce0d3bbfd084012d:1

value
25909809
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8fea429ec9bcb5cca27c6857d5cf8d33b7a74956 OP_EQUALVERIFY OP_CHECKSIG
address
1E7xG7rpAW3FBymBaQE8xu4EVDonrxJbeq
transaction
66b7f644ce515b29b75d0d28238b408cffc8d3724bc75d52ce0d3bbfd084012d
spent
true